What are Soundproofing Seals?
Soundproofing seals are products utilized to obstruct or lower sound transmission through spaces in doors, windows, walls, and floors. They produce an airtight barrier that not just mitigates noise but can likewise enhance energy effectiveness by minimizing air leakages. Seals come in different forms, including acoustic caulk, door sweeps, weather removing, and soundproofing mats.

The efficiency of soundproofing seals mainly depends on the type picked. Here's a breakdown of the main types:
TypeDescriptionBest Used ForAcoustic CaulkA flexible sealant that stays pliable and can be used to fill gaps.Walls, ceilings, and baseboards.Weather condition StrippingA product put around windows and doors to obstruct air and sound.External doors, windows, and joints.Door SweepsA barrier connected to the bottom of a door to seal the space.Main entrance doors and interior doors.Acoustic PanelsPanels that take in sound waves and lower noise.Walls, ceilings, and floorings.Soundproofing MatsRubber or foam mats that can be laid on floors or walls.Floor and wall applications in noisy locations.Installation of Soundproofing Seals
While installation might vary depending on the kind of soundproofing seal used, there are general guidelines to follow:
Installation Steps:Identify Gaps: Inspect doors, windows, and walls for areas where noise can leak in.Select the Right Seal: Based on the determined spaces and your particular needs, choose an appropriate soundproofing seal.Prepare the Surface: Clean the surfaces where the seal will be used to guarantee better adhesion.Apply the Seal:For Acoustic Caulk: Use a caulking gun to use the caulk in a stable bead, filling any spaces.For Weather Stripping: Cut the material to size, peel off the adhesive backing, and firmly press it in place.For Door Sweeps: Measure and cut to fit the door, then attach it with screws or adhesive.Test for Sound Leakage: After setup, look for any remaining sound leakages.
